WebDec 8, 2015 · Turnip greens grown for forage yield an average of 3 to 4 tons of dry matter per acre. A good average harvest of turnip roots is 15 tons per acre. Roots may be harvested 45 to 80 days after seeding. Turnips are frequently pulled by hand, but beet lifters can be used for lifting and topping turnip roots. The main varieties in the United … WebOct 26, 2024 · When cows eat sweet clover, the sugars ferment in their stomach and produce gas. This gas can build up and cause the stomach to bloat. In severe cases, the stomach can twist, cutting off the blood supply and leading to death. While sweet clover is the most common cause of bloat, it is not the only one.
